If you want to know one of the most effective ways to grow your referrals it’s called Appreciation Marketing. The act of sending out unexpected, non-promotional cards is so easy, simple and affordable, that every small business and sales professional should be doing this many times throughout the year.
When was the last time you received a card from your landscaper? Your accountant? Your dentist? Your attorney? Think about that for a minute! Now…what if they had sent you heartfelt cards, not stock greeting cards that some companies send out. How would that have made you feel?
I just received one of those stock (cheaply made), generic cards from my insurance person. It wasn’t even personalized. It didn’t impress me at all. This was a completely automated service she was using. So great idea on her companies part, failure in the execution.
Appreciation Marketing With Cards
What I’m talking about is holiday cards. Not just Christmas, but Thanksgiving, Easter, and any others you can think of. Not only holiday cards, but just an unexpected Thank You card at a random time, with no business logo’s, no promotional offers. Just a pure and simple, genuine card of appreciation.
In this day and age, with it being the digital world, business owners think they can send an email or even an e-card, and that’s good enough. I can tell you firsthand, email has lost most of its luster. People don’t read most of their emails, and they know that it’s the easiest thing to do is send something via email.
Appreciation Marketing Equals Results
But when they get a REAL CARD, with a REAL STAMP, it’s impacting! It leaves an impression that lasts for days, if not weeks. The kind of cards I’m talking about are left out on their coffee tables for weeks. Their family and friends will see it and want to know who sent it. There you go! Top of the mind awareness from a $1 dollar card, that you made on your computer. How about them apples?
